The Controversy Behind the UK Ban
The recent banning of Eva Vlaardingerbroek, a figure known for her outspoken views, has sparked outrage across the UK and beyond. Critics argue that this ban is a blatant attack on free speech, which raises important questions regarding the balance between protecting societal norms and upholding individual rights. Exploring the implications of this controversial decision allows us to dissect its potential to redefine discourse in British society.

Understanding the Historical Context of Bans in the UK
Throughout history, the UK has grappled with balancing freedom of expression against the preservation of public order. From the infamous Witchcraft Act to contemporary laws restricting hate speech, the evolution of these regulations reflects societal shifts in values and the government's attempts to manage them. The current situation embodies a significant moment in this ongoing struggle, highlighting the risks involved in limiting freedoms under the guise of social well-being.
